GARDEN GROVE : City OKs Formation of Citizen Panel

The City Council this week approved the formation of an ad hoc citizen’s committee to review the city’s budget and finances.
The Garden Grove Citizen’s Committee on Government Efficiency will review city expenditures and services before the adoption of next year’s budget. They will make cost-saving proposals to the City Council and staff in a report to be completed by next May.
“Some of the things this committee will be doing are really our job but I think we could probably use a little help,” said Councilman Mark Leyes, who proposed the formation of the committee.
The committee is modeled after the Grace Commission, a committee of business leaders who were appointed by President Ronald Reagan in 1984 to examine federal government efficiency, Leyes said.
The committee will be established by Nov. 1. It will consist of seven members who will be appointed by Mayor W.E. (Walt) Donovan.
